Due to conflicts with the Alabama men’s basketball game and the potential for rain on Saturday morning into the afternoon, Alabama baseball’s Saturday’s contest with Presbyterian College has been moved back to a 5 p.m. CT start.

The game was originally set for a 2 p.m. CT first pitch, but was moved back to avoid weather delays and accommodate fans coming from Coleman Coliseum. Sunday’s series finale remains scheduled for a 1 p.m. CT start at Sewell-Thomas Stadium.

Alabama and Presbyterian will meet for the first time in the history of the two programs when the Crimson Tide and Blue Hose square off on Friday night. Head coach Greg Goff owns an 8-1 overall mark for his career against Presbyterian.
